Transaction 09572a6057bd5c7bf9d24a078fdbea221b0f8f6762c160dec265ffe307a2cd1a
1 Input
1 Output
-
09572a6057bd5c7bf9d24a078fdbea221b0f8f6762c160dec265ffe307a2cd1a:0
- value
- 74760
- script pubkey
- OP_0 OP_PUSHBYTES_20 de27cc77290ad45ccb0f76929a65273b151e17ff
- address
- bc1qmcnucaefpt29ejc0w6ff5ef88v23u9ll7hd9dy